The wiper motor on my 85 Chevy Caprice makes a squealing sound on "High", and once I even saw smoke coming from it, when on the "High" setting. The wipers move more slowly than usual also. Is this what happens when a wiper motor has gone bad ?

Is there some way to test it to verify the motor is bad, as opposed to just the circuit borad going bad? I just had to put in a new circuit board (it's in the washer pump) and I don't want to fry this one during my testing. Could a bad motor be causing the circuit board to go bad too?

Take it off, take it apart, clean and lube everything (including grounds - as another poster said). Take all the wiper arms, levers, and pivots apart and do the same. Then put it all back together and hope for the best.
